SPEAKERS AND SUPPORT GROUP INFORMATION:

Rhoshel Lenroot, MD, National Institutes of Health

Dr. Lenroot will speak about the neuroimaging and neurocogitive studies underway at NIMH on individuals with XXY, XXX and XYY and variations.
